Bird sightings on Cape Cod

Bird sightings on Cape Cod Recent sightings (through Jan. 19) as reported to Mass Audubon. An ash-throated flycatcher, a Townsend’s warbler, and a black-headed gull continued along the canal in Sagamore. A Western tanager continued to visit a feeder in Brewster. Sightings at Race Point in Provincetown included a sooty shearwater, a Thayer’s Iceland gull, a Northern fulmar, 2 Pacific loons, an Atlantic puffin, 21 common murres, 5 thick-billed murres, a black guillemot, 12 Iceland gulls, and a lesser black-backed gull. Other sightings around the Cape included 7 black vultures in Bourne, Eastern phoebes in Falmouth and Harwich, 40 common redpolls in Sandwich, 2 American woodcocks in Mashpee, 2 blue-winged teal at Mill Pond in Barnstable and/or Mill Pond in Marston’s Mills, 10 ruddy turnstones and 25 common redpolls at Seagull Beach in Yarmouth, a Baltimore oriole in Dennis, 3 chipping sparrows in Harwich, and orange-crowned warblers in Chatham and Harwich.

Bird sightings on Cape Cod

Bird sightings on Cape Cod Recent sightings (through Jan. 12) as reported to Mass Audubon. An ash-throated flycatcher and a Townsend’s warbler were both discovered along the canal in Sagamore, joining a black-headed gull that had been there two weeks. A Western tanager continued to visit a feeder in Brewster while another turned up at a feeder in Harwich. Rounding out the rare visitors from the west, a Western kingbird had been visiting a yard in Eastham. A remarkable flight of at least 61 Atlantic puffins was documented at First Encounter Beach in Eastham, along with 40 dovekies and 488 razorbills. Individual hoary redpolls were found among increasingly large common redpoll flocks in Sandwich and Wellfleet, which have numbered from 90-200.

Speculation about new episodes of the show began to swirl after 20th Century Studios filed an application in Provincetown earlier this month to request permission to film a then-mysterious project titled Pilgrim at 19th locations within the coastal resort town. The Provincetown Board of Selectmen granted the studio permission during a hearing on January 11. The application did not list any actors who will appear in season 10, according to Wicked Local’s Provincetown Banner, but it did promise that strict safety guidelines would be instilled on set amid the coronavirus outbreak. The studio said the cast and crew will be tested for the deadly virus three times a week and that personal protective equipment will be required for those not on camera, in addition to other precautions.

Bird sightings on Cape Cod

Bird sightings on Cape Cod Recent sightings (through Jan. 5) as reported to Mass Audubon. A Western tanager continued to visit a feeder in Brewster while another turned up at a feeder in Yarmouth. A painted bunting was found on Morris Island in Chatham. Two snow geese continued on fields near the center of Harwich. Highlights of the Truro Christmas Bird count included a hoary redpoll, a greater yellowlegs, a common murre, a thick-billed murre, and a dovekie at Lieutenant Island in Wellfleet, an indigo bunting and a king eider elsewhere in Wellfleet, a Eurasian green-winged teal, a great shearwater, 4 tree swallows, 2 Eastern phoebes, and 2 white-winged crossbills in Truro, and many reports of evening grosbeaks, red crossbills, and common redpolls various places.
